USB6B1  
TVSarrayÔ Series  
DESCRIPTION (500 watt)  
This TRANSIENT VOLTAGE SUPPRESSOR (TVS) array is packaged  
in a SO-8 configuration giving protection to one pair of Bidirectional  
data lines and the Vbus. It is designed for use in applications where  
protection is required at the board level from voltage transients caused  
by electrostatic discharge (ESD) as defined in IEC 1000-4-2, electrical  
fast transients (EFT) per IEC 1000-4-4 and effects of secondary  
lighting.  
These TVS arrays have a peak power rating of 500 watts for an  
8/20msec pulse. This array is designed for protection of sensitive  
circuitry consisting of UNIVERSAL SERIAL BUS (USB) I/O transceivers.  
The capacitance between the I/O data lines are minimal too ensure no significant signal distortion or loss at  
the 12 Megabit or greater data rate. This feature allows full compatibility with USB port standards.

Molded SO-8 Packaging  
·
500 watt Peak Pulse Power protection at 8/20 µsec  
Lead solder temperature (10 sec duration) 260ºC  
Weight: 0.066 grams (approximate)  
Marked with logo and marking code  
Pin 1 indicated by dot on top of package  
Encapsulation meets UL 94V-0

Complies with MIL STD 883C Method 3015.7 class 3  
Protection Per IEC 1000-4-2, IEC 1000-4-4  
Provides electrically isolated protection  
ULTRA LOW CAPACITANCE 5 pF line to ground  
ULTRA LOW CAPACITANCE 3.5 pF line to line  
ULTRA LOW STANDBY CURRENT
